ZIP Code Tabulation Areas (ZCTAs) are Census approximations of USPS ZIP codes. Boundaries may differ slightly from postal delivery areas, and estimates for less-populated ZCTAs carry higher margins of error.

Quick Facts — 78231
- What is the median household income in 78231?
-
The median household income in 78231 is $103,538 (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 5-Year Estimates, 2023).
- What is the poverty rate in 78231?
-
The poverty rate in 78231 is 4.0% (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 2023).
- What is the median home value in 78231?
-
$382,000 (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 2023).
- What is the average rent in 78231?
-
The median gross rent in 78231 is $1,289 per month (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 2023).
- What percentage of 78231 residents have a college degree?
-
63.8% of adults in 78231 hold a bachelor's degree or higher (U.S. Census Bureau ACS 2023).
